Everything is getting smarter these days. It started with personal technology, such as phones and watches, and then expanded to household items like lightbulbs, garage doors, and even refrigerators. The golf industry has also experienced a revolution driven by smart technology that not only assists golfers on the course but also helps them better understand […]
